from Europe News Headlines, Latest Europe News and Live Updates - Times of India https://ift.tt/2zK3HTg
from Europe News Headlines, Latest Europe News and Live Updates - Times of India https://ift.tt/2zK3HTg
Info, Tech and Daily News available on this site.
Comments
Post a Comment